Professional Experience
I began my career as a Clerk Typist for
C&P Telephone Company in 1970. Within six months I
was promoted to an Engineering Drawing Clerk responsible for
designing outside plant (underground cable) layouts
for various subdivisions within the Northern Virginia Area.
After a 2 year stint as an Executive Secretary I moved
into management where I spent the next 11 years in
various positions as an Educational Instructor for the
Northeast Region that extended from Southeast Virginia to Maine.
My responsibilities included setting up 3 major training centers
in Maryland, New Jersey, and Boston where external clients
and employees were educated onvarious types of telecommunications
equipment as well as writing and updating course material.
Further advancement was manifested when I accepted a position
as Manager of a contract that provided national
support to the Army National Guard with direct reports.
This is where my career as a telecommunications guru ended
with my retirement in July, 2001.
